Durban -  A teacher at the Tongaat Secondary school has been suspended following allegations of sexual misconduct with a pupil on Monday. 

He has been caught exchanging graphic material through WhatsApp messages. These include photos and text messages, said spokesperson for the Department of Education in KwaZulu-Natal Kwazi Mthethwa. 

The teacher on suspension falls within the Pinetown schooling district. 

"Sexual abuse has been as much a constant feature of South African schools as it has been of society in general. Many of our schools have become violent and unsafe environments, particularly for the girl-child. It is a matter that requires urgent attention from all sectors of the society,"Mthethwa said.

He said the DOE stance towards cases of this nature is that it makes schools an unsafe place to be for some of the children. 

"It suffocates many of their dreams and reduces the school experience for our children to a battle for survival rather than academic achievement. In line with the South African Schools Act, a thorough investigation will be conducted while the teacher is on suspension,"he said. 

Mthethwa said the DOE distances itself from any sexual harassment/abuse and would not hesitate to act against any sexual offenders within the education sector.
